| Episode narrativeepisode_narrative | A moist airmass combined with a shortwave in the upper level flow sparked showers and thunderstorms across central KY early May 24. Though most of the storms remained elevated, there were a couple of isolated damaging wind reports. |
| Event narrativeevent_narrative | A lightning strike caused a barn to catch fire and burn down. |
